Description from @unknown
The nether can generate stone next to gravel. This may be rare.
Seed: 1172033112
Coords: 99 32 275
Coords: 178 33 113
Coords: 281 33 60
Coords: 297 33 133
Coords: -12 33 -502
Steps to reproduce:
Create a world with the above seed.
Go to Nether.
Set the above coordinates in the Nether.
Observed results:
A stone has been generated in the nether.
Expected results:
No stone should be generated in the nether.
Original Description
I found some stone and copper that naturally generated in the nether while playing beta 1.17.40.23 with experimental mode enabled. Seed 1172033112. Coordinates in picture attached.
Haven't found it yet on the new 1.18 beta, but I couldn't figure out how to put the old one in the version.
